Gramma Clara's French Christmas Meat Pie Recipe

Ingredients:

5 lbs ground beef
5 lbs ground pork
5 lbs ground veal
1 onion chopped fine
1tbsp oil
salt & pepper
2 Tbsp onion & garlic salt


Pie Crust
5 cups of flour
1 pound of shortening like Crisco or tender, flake
1 teaspoon baking powder,

When egg in a measuring cup and add enough water to measure, one cup, two drops of vinegar, beat it with the fork

Directions:

In large pot add oil onion brown mixed meats . ( I use all beef in my pies )
In small bowl, mix 2 tablespoons of flour, a bit of Bisto beef, gravy, mix water. Add to the mixture to thicken up simmer till thickened with a little bit of gravy, pour it into piecrust.

Pie crust, combined flour, shortening baking powder mixed to crumbly in a separate bowl, measuring cup of the egg the water add two drops of vinegar beat mix together
Flour table and divide dough into several balls, then roll it out with a rolling pin to the size of the tinfoil plate and then put it on the pie plate fill it with meat and then roll out another flat round put it on top seal it tight poke a hole in the top for the grease to come out, Fill add another piecrust on top press firmly down around the sides poke hole in the centre grease can bubble out. Bake them at 3:50 for a 1/2 hr -1 hr freeze well

Personal Notes:

Aunt Dianne Mahoney always made at Christmas and taught me how. She was taught by Great Gramma Clara born Mary Clara Morin married Great Grampa Dennis Mahoney in Mont Cerf Quebec 1900
Gramma Clara only spoke French (why dad knew how to speak it)
She had severe arthiritis was in a wheelchair still bake & kick your butt if needed
She made these and donuts every Christmas
